Zum Hauptinhalt springen
← Alle ManaScores
Beta 19. März 2026 von Till Schneider

Clock: Production Readiness Audit

Uhr-App mit Alarmen, Timern und Weltzeiten - deployed aber ohne Dokumentation und Tests

Gesamtscore

Gewichteter Durchschnitt aus 8 Kategorien

58 /100

Kategorie-Scores

Backend
75
Frontend
70
Database
72
Testing
0
Deployment
88
Doku
10
Security
60
UX
55

Metriken

7.720 Lines of Code
97 Source Files
0.6 MB (Source)
131 Commits
3 Contributors
2025-12-03 Erster Commit
26 API Endpoints
7 Backend Module
17 Web Routes
22 Stores
7 Komponenten
4 DB Tabellen
0 Tests
0 Test Files
2 Sprachen
94 TODOs/FIXMEs
478 Max File (LOC)
audit clock production-readiness

Zusammenfassung

Clock ist eine fokussierte Utility-App mit Alarmen, Timern, Weltzeiten und Presets. Deployed auf mana.how, aber schwach dokumentiert und ohne Tests.

Backend (75/100)

  • 7 Module: Alarm, Timer, WorldClock, Preset, Admin, Database, Health
  • 5 Controller, Scheduled Tasks (@nestjs/schedule)
  • Metrics + Health Checks
  • Lücke: Kein Rate Limiting, nur 1 DTO

Frontend (70/100)

  • 17 Routes, 7 Komponenten, 10 Stores
  • 2 Sprachen (DE, EN)
  • Lücke: Wenige Komponenten, kein PWA

Documentation (10/100)

Kein CLAUDE.md vorhanden. Kritische Lücke.

Testing (0/100)

Keine Tests.

Top-3 Empfehlungen

  1. CLAUDE.md erstellen - API-Endpoints, Schema, Commands dokumentieren
  2. Tests - Alarm/Timer Service Specs
  3. Rate Limiting hinzufügen